This gentle and proud man lives at the town dump in Oaxaca, Mexico. He makes his living by sifting through the stuff other people discard in order to find things, like plastic bottles, to sell. He's not quite alone - he has his dogs (you might see one behind him). I don't know if he has any family.
In return for allowing me to take his picture I gave him four oranges and my shoes (his were worn out).
